摘要
The fuel concentration distribution in an afterburner is a critical factor that affects its ignition, flameout, stability, and combustion efficiency. Additionally, the trajectory of the fuel jet directly affects the distribution of the downstream fuel. Hence, this paper studied the factors that affect a jet's trajectory and fuel concentration distribution through numerical calculations. The change law of the fuel jet trajectory under various parameters was studied, and the jet penetration depth change rate was analyzed. Moreover, the empirical formula of the spanwise distribution range of the liquid fuel in front of the stabilizer was fitted. Furthermore, this study investigated fuel concentration distribution experimentally in the afterburner under normal temperature and pressure. The paper obtained the variation law of fuel concentration in the spanwise and radial directions, and the proportion of the gaseous fuel in the flow section under the influence of different parameters. Additionally, the spatial distribution of the droplet concentration was obtained, revealing that it increased initially, and then decreased in the flow direction, reaching a peak at the end of the recirculation zone. In the radial direction, two concentration peaks were found in the boundary of the recirculation zone and in the main flow region.
